Output 51aae4f467e92f3dd154bfb5fe8c6f82bc161d8e4b9f3697c0e04c4ec653abe3:0

value
8512537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7a0368208fe0278ae46e2319c8c6d9adc6d2fb7 OP_EQUALVERIFY OP_CHECKSIG
address
1N7j26uPDLyZUpppWiA7YP4Q6aPivKMT9Z
transaction
51aae4f467e92f3dd154bfb5fe8c6f82bc161d8e4b9f3697c0e04c4ec653abe3
spent
true